Resolve Optics (UK) has announced the Summer 2012 issue of 'Lens Innovation' a periodic e-newsletter dedicated to the latest technological developments, applications advances and breaking news in optical design and manufacture.

In this new issue of 'Lens Innovation' the technology forum feature discusses why applications in nuclear power, nuclear reprocessing, space, scientific and medical research require optical components stabilised against transmission loss caused by ionising radiation and how this is achieved. The viewpoint feature poses the question 'Are off-the-shelf optics always the best solution' and discusses how optimised lenses can enhance product performance, broaden applications capabilities, enable design of compact more attractive products and increase competitive advantage - all of which ultimately leads to higher profitability.

Each issue of 'Lens Innovation' is compiled and written to provide instrument, camera and sensor system designers, as well as engineers and scientists, around the world with an update on the latest developments, new product introductions and applications advances to aid them in their work. Further features include an introduction to a new compact high definition zoom lens, an iPhone application for lens field-of-view calculations and a case study describing a UV zoom lens that enabled a specialist camera to monitor a process through 10 metres of water.
